Leadership Review Briefing — Lease Renegotiation

Hi sales leads — quick context before Friday's review. We're renegotiating the lease on the Pellbrook showroom, and Ferndale Holdings has come back with decent terms: longer commitment, lower rate, plus the extra demo space you've all been asking for. If it lands, expect some shuffling of territory assignments and a short closure in spring. Keep this off client calls for now. How this fits the bigger picture is covered in the confidential note below.

management briefing: Only 7 of the 100 pilot accounts renewed Zorath, so a churn review is set for April 15.

Subject: Ownership change — Splitgate assignment service

Team,

Ahead of the weekly sync: ownership of the Splitgate A/B experiment assignment service is moving off the platform pod. This covers bucketing logic, exposure logging, and the allocation config pipeline. Open tickets will be triaged and reassigned by Friday; no action needed from current on-call. Going forward, all questions and review requests should go to the new owner.

approver of hahaf-hahaf = Druion Druius Kasax Eliox

Subject: Memtrace cut-over complete

Team,

Cut-over to Memtrace v2 for GPU memory profiling finished last night. Old v1 agents are disabled; any tickets referencing v1 dashboards should be closed as resolved-by-migration. Sampling overhead is now under 2% and allocation traces include kernel names. Known gap: profiles older than 30 days were not migrated. Point customers at the v2 docs for setup questions. For reference when troubleshooting, the agent now runs with the following configuration.

settings of bagaf-bawip:
[aldax]
port = 5000
region = south-4
host = aldax.brasklabs.corp
team = brivan
timeout_ms = 2000
retries = 2

### Runbook: Partner SFTP Drop — Account Recovery

Context for the sync: the Bramblewick partner drop locked out again Tuesday. Recovery steps: disable the stale key in the drop config, restart the transfer daemon, confirm the partner heartbeat file lands within 10 minutes. If the daemon refuses the restart, it falls back to passphrase-based recovery. Per last week's decision, we keep that documented here. The recovery passphrase is the following.

vault phrase of taweg-haduf = druax-oliok-druvan-soreth-gormir-wenok-feniel-fenys-tammir